Common Mistakes in Titanium Alloy Selection and How to Avoid Them

Choosing the right titanium alloy is essential for ensuring the performance and durability of a product. However, many users make common mistakes that can compromise the effectiveness of their selection. Understanding these errors and how to avoid them can lead to better decision-making and improved outcomes.

Common Mistakes in Titanium Alloy Selection

One frequent mistake is selecting an alloy based solely on its strength without considering other properties such as corrosion resistance or weldability. This can lead to failures in specific environments or manufacturing processes.

How to Avoid These Mistakes

To prevent these errors, it is important to evaluate the full range of material properties relevant to the application. Consulting with material specialists and reviewing technical datasheets can provide valuable insights.

Key Factors to Consider

  • Mechanical properties: strength, ductility, and toughness
  • Corrosion resistance: especially in aggressive environments
  • Weldability: ease of joining with other materials
  • Cost: balancing performance with budget constraints
